Expertise in Multi-Supplier Documentation: Our team prepares export documents that account for goods from various suppliers, ensuring compliance with Philippine regulations:
Invoices with itemized HS codes for each supplier’s products to avoid customs discrepancies.
Packing lists that clearly separate goods by supplier while meeting Philippine Bureau of Customs requirements (e.g., safety labels for machinery from Supplier X, product registrations for electronics from Supplier Y).
Certificates of origin tailored to each supplier’s location, maximizing trade agreement benefits for your entire shipment.
